We had tickets on the third base side six rows from the field. The tickets were only $30 where we were at, and the attendance for the game was a little more than 16,000.
One of the first pictures I got at the game was when Mariners DH Mike Sweeney stepped up to the plate in the 2nd inning. On the very next pitch after I took the picture, Sweeney hit a home run off Oakland starter Brett Anderson. Sweeney had four hits in the game, but it wasn't enough as Oakland got three hits from shortstop Cliff Pennington including a home run to help the Athletics win.
Both Jeff and I did check out the stadium and took many pictures while paying attention to the game. The stadium itself has been a large debate over the years as attempts to relocate the team and build a new stadium have surfaced. The Athletics share the stadium with the Oakland Raiders football team which has created a stir about moving the team to another facility, too.
The Athletics first used the stadium back in the late 1960s, and you can tell there is some wear when you visit. However, attendance has never been great at Athletics games even though they have fielded strong teams during their tenure at the stadium.
My Review of Oakland-Alameda County Coliseum
The bad: It is an older stadium and there are some bad parts of Oakland near the stadium that would be best avoided. Also, because of dwindling attendance at games, there isn't nearly as much staff on hand nor concession stands open either. Parking is pricey considering they don't come close to filling up the lots at most games. The traffic is still brutal in that area especially if you're late arriving.
The good: The tickets are cheap, and you won't have much trouble finding any at the gates. You won't have to worry with rushing to a local box office like at same venues to pick tickets up early since there's a wide selection of them to choose from at the gate. The seats themselves are easy to locate and the lack attendance means you won't feel as crunched because of the small space between the seats. The food at the ballpark wasn't bad at all either.
Overall: Though it maybe far from being the nicest-looking ballpark in the world, there are some other reasons to enjoy baseball at the stadium. If you can get past the parking issues as well as bad parts of Oakland(depending on where you're coming from), then you'll have no trouble getting tickets most anywhere in the stadium for a reasonable price. You can see the Oracle Arena where the Golden State Warriors of the NBA play their games as well, so going to Oakland as a sports fan in April might be good because both teams play then, too. Also, September is a good month if you like the NFL and/or the Oakland Raiders. If you like the older style ballparks with good seating at very affordable prices, then it doesn't get much better than Oakland-Alameda County Coliseum.
